Title: BigDee
Filename: bigdee.bsp

Based on the 2Fort map so it's capture the flag in the most basic sense.
2 Teams - Red and Blue. All classes available. 10 points for each capture.

Recommended Number of Players = 12 -> 18

----------------------------------

Additional Playing Information:

Engineers CANNOT build in bases except for the sniper deck. (You can build outside and under water)
There are NO health kits in your base so at least 1 team medic is a good idea.
There are however, medikits in the enemy flagroom you can use.

----------------------------------

Installation:

copy bigdee.bsp to ...Half-Life/tfc/maps
copy bigdee.txt to ...Half-Life/tfc/maps
copy BigDRead.txt to anywhere

No custom files but you must have at least version 1.0.1.6 of Half-Life for it to run properly.
